💬 What Students Say
Location is a significant highlight for Unite House residents. Situated on Frogmore Street, the accommodation is conveniently close to the university campus, approximately 0.6 miles away, which translates to about a 13-minute walk. This proximity makes it easy for students to attend classes and access campus facilities without the hassle of long commutes. Moreover, Bristol's extensive bus network provides additional transport options, allowing students to explore the city easily. For those who prefer cycling, the city is known for being cycle-friendly, enhancing the appeal of Unite House for active students.

While Unite House has many strengths, it’s essential to consider some potential drawbacks as well. Some students have noted that the food catering options are not up to par, receiving a low rating. This could be a concern for those who prefer not to cook for themselves. Additionally, while the location is generally seen as a positive aspect, some may find the city center's hustle and bustle overwhelming at times. The communal living setup, while fostering social interaction, may not suit those who prefer complete privacy. Lastly, while the management is generally praised, there might be occasional delays in addressing maintenance issues, which some residents have mentioned.
